> Heiko,
>
> I have done everything I can to help you with this.
>
> It's quite simple.
>
> If you don't want to use distributable sessions, don't declare your
> webapp distributable.
>
> If you do, uncomment to section in Jetty's jboss-service.xml and run the
> 'all' configuration.
>
> If you declare your webapp distributable and run the default
> configuration the distributable seesion manager along with a number of
> other components that are hardlinked to javagroups will be instantiated.
> Javagroups is NOT present in the default config, hence the errors that
> you see.
>
> By the time the code reaches these errors it is is awkward try to roll
> back to the standard session manager.
>
> I have not bothered to try to implement this as I feel the time would be
> better spent elsewhere...
>
> I'm sure that I could misconfigure the tomcat bundle or Bea and get them
> too to break, but it would be of no significant use to me, when I knew
> exactly how to configure them correctly.
>
> Next time I go through the code in question, I will see if I can make
> the behaviour friendlier, but I don't  consider it a priority.
